Kairua Population - Nalanda, Bihar

Kairua is a medium size village located in Giriak Block of Nalanda district, Bihar with total 322 families residing. The Kairua village has population of 1951 of which 1003 are males while 948 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kairua village population of children with age 0-6 is 426 which makes up 21.83 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kairua village is 945 which is higher than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Kairua as per census is 1009, higher than Bihar average of 935.

Kairua village has higher liter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Kairua village was 67.34 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Kairua Male literacy stands at 74.46 % while female literacy rate was 59.67 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 17.89 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.05 % of total population in Kairua village.

Work Profile

In Kairua village out of total population, 659 were engaged in work activities. 98.33 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 1.67 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 659 workers engaged in Main Work, 57 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 336 were Agricultural labourer.
